      Australia VS Switzerland Australia has had a fluctuating form in recent matches, winning 2 and losing 4 in the last 6 games. In their previous match, they were defeated 0-1 by Mexico, with only 1 shot on target throughout the game. Although they won against Curaçao and Cameroon in March, all 5 goals were scored against weaker opponents, so the victories lacked some substance. There are concerns in both attack and defense. They've scored 7 goals in the last 6 games with 3 clean sheets, but defensively, they've conceded an average of 1.33 goals per game. The team's total value is 77.6 million euros, and only 3 players play in the top five European leagues. They rely on physicality and set - pieces, with a rather rough technical play. Switzerland, on the other hand, has been in a stable form, winning 6, drawing 3, and losing 1 in the last 10 games. In their last match, they thrashed Jordan 4-1 with multiple goal - scorers.       Australia LLLWWL Australia won’t want a repeat of their last result here after the 1-0 International Friendlies losing effort in their last game against Mexico. Johan Vásquez (28') scored for Mexico. It has been seldom in recent times that Australia have managed to hold out for a full 90 minutes. The facts show that Australia have seen their defence breached in 5 of their previous 6 clashes, letting in 8 goals along the way. Regardless, time will tell whether that pattern might continue on in this upcoming game or not. Switzerland Switzerland DWDLDW Switzerland will come into the clash following a 4-1 International Friendlies win in the defeat of Jordan in their previous game. For Switzerland, goals were scored by Breel Embolo (28'), Dan Ndoye (33'), Granit Xhaka (45') and Christian Fassnacht (79').
